Default Whistleblower lawsuits Against AstraZeneca Settle for $520 Million

http://www.law.com/jsp/article.jsp?i...e_for__Million


Quote:
Drug maker AstraZeneca has agreed to pay $520 million to settle whistleblower lawsuits filed in federal court in Philadelphia that accused the company of engaging in illegal tactics -- including kickbacks to doctors -- to promote so-called "off-label" uses for one of its drugs.

The drug, Seroquel, is an anti-psychotic that was approved by the Food and Drug Administration only for narrow uses, such as combating schizophrenia or acute manic episodes in those with bipolar disorder. But prosecutors said AstraZeneca set out to market the drug directly to doctors for a wider range of ailments including Alzheimer's disease, anger management, depression and sleeplessness.

These "fines" are really chump change for Big Pharma.

They are doing this now regularly. Pfizer just was slapped with a 1.2 Billion dollar fine, but they made over 30 billion on frauduent Bextra promotion! They also were fined 680 million for Neurontin. And Lilly just paid over a Billion for Zyprexa.

The Big Pharma companies don't really care. They make a huge profit anyway, on the misery of the patients who were victimized.

Pushing Seroquel on internists to give to non psychiatric patients for insomnia is really really terrible IMO.
